Your shots are in a league of their own...care to explain the Vitamin setup with the PT package ?
Thanks a lot Big%20Grin.gif Basically the main thing is installing Vitamin Tu-154 like any other aircraft, directly to your Aircrafts folder, however what is another thing is just to paste PT Tu-154M panel folder (entire folder) directly to Vitamin's one. Remaining thing is adding contact points to Vitamin aircraft.cfg file and that is it. You are ready to fly :) Some other corrections are necessary, as Daniel said, however I can put it all together and just fwd it to you via PM :)
